Well the day has finally come, Scott Weiland of Stone Temple Pilots and Velvet Revolver was found dead on his tour bus. STP was one of my favorite bands growing up and even though he seemed to be living on borrowed time it's still a sad day. Thanks for all the great tunes!

Sad as it is to say, I'm not surprised. I'm actually way more surprised that he lasted as long as he did considering the severity of his drug addiction, real sad day for fans and anyone involved in that era of music. Could be recency bias talking but the rock bands of that early to mid 90's period seem to have a lot of tragedy following them - especially the alt-rock scene. Nirvana, Blind Melon, Mother Love Bone, Alice in Chains and now Stone Temple Pilots. Pearl Jam and Soundgarden seem to be the only iconic bands from that era that survived unscathed and even Pearl Jam was formed in the ashes of the dissolution of Mother Love Bone.
